Two of the Delaware Colony's largest crops were wheat and corn. Some of the other products produced by this colony included pork, beef, plows, ships, flour, nails, furs, and textiles.
The land of colonial Delaware was very fertile and was often used for farming and lumber.

Colonial Delaware had its own assembly, granted to it by William penn before it broke off from Pennsylvania.
Dutch, Swedish, English, Germans, and even Finnish settled in colonial Delaware.
